Vegetarianism: good for the heart and soul

Explore the impact of vegetarianism on heart health and emotional well-being. Discover how adopting a vegetarian lifestyle benefits the heart & soul

Vegetarianism is a dietary practice that involves the consumption of plant-based foods while abstaining from the consumption of meat and animal products.

The reasons for following a vegetarian diet can vary from personal health preferences to ethical and environmental concerns. In recent years, vegetarianism has gained significant popularity due to its potential benefits for the heart and soul.

This article explores the impact of vegetarianism on cardiovascular health, emotional well-being, and provides insights into the reasons why adopting a vegetarian lifestyle can positively affect both the heart and soul.

The Connection Between Vegetarianism and Heart Health

Research has consistently shown that vegetarians generally have a lower risk of developing heart diseases compared to individuals who consume meat.

The exclusion of meat from the diet eliminates the intake of saturated fats and cholesterol, which are known to contribute to the development of cardiovascular issues. Furthermore, a vegetarian diet is typically r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and legumes, which are abundant sources of nutrients and antioxidants that support heart health.

These plant-based foods provide essential v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ber that lower blood pressure, reduce bad cholesterol levels, and decrease the risk of heart disease.

Reducing the Risk of Hypertension

High blood pressure, also known as hypertension, is a prevalent condition that significantly increases the risk of heart disease and stroke.

Vegetarianism has been linked to a lower prevalence of hypertension due to the absence of animal products in the diet. Plant-based diets are typically low in sodium and high in potassium, which is a winning combination for maintaining healthy blood pressure levels.

Additionally, the high fiber content found in vegetables and fruits aids in regulating blood pressure and reducing the risk of hypertension-related complications.

Preventing the Onset of Heart Disease

Heart disease remains the leading cause of death worldwide. However, adopting a vegetarian diet can be a powerful preventive measure against this deadly condition.

The exclusion of meat and animal products from the diet results in lower levels of harmful LDL cholesterol, which is a significant contributor to the development of heart disease. Vegetarian diets have also been shown to increase levels of beneficial HDL cholesterol and reduce triglyceride levels, further improving heart health.

Moreover, the abundance of ant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ds found in plant-based foods helps reduce oxidative stress and inflammation, both of which play crucial roles in the onset and progression of heart disease.

The Impact of Vegetarianism on Emotional Well-being

While the effects of vegetarianism on physical health are well-documented, the impact on emotional well-being and the soul is often overlooked.

However, several studies have indicated a positive correlation between vegetarian diets and improved mental health.

Promoting a Sense of Compassion

Vegetarianism is rooted in the belief and practice of compassion towards animals. By choosing not to consume meat, vegetarians actively demonstrate kindness and empathy towards other living beings.

This sense of compassion extends beyond the dietary choices and can contribute to an overall positive mindset and emotional well-being. Research has shown that individuals who follow a vegetarian lifestyle often report higher levels of empathy, kindness, and emotional stability.

Enhancing Mood and Reducing the Risk of Depression

The food we consume has a direct impact on our brain chemistry and neurotransmitters, which play a critical role in regulating mood and emotions. Several studies have found a link between vegetarianism and a reduced risk of depression.

Plant-based diets are typically rich in vitamins, minerals, and phytochemicals that are essential for supporting brain health. Additionally, the absence of pro-inflammatory components found in meat can help reduce inflammation in the brain, which is often associated with depressive symptoms.

The consumption of plant-based foods, particularly those rich in omega-3 fatty acids like flaxseeds and walnuts, has been found to enhance mood and mitigate the risk of depression.

Inspiring a Sense of Purpose

Adopting a vegetarian lifestyle often involves making a conscious choice to align one’s actions with their ethical beliefs and values.

It provides individuals with a sense of purpose, knowing that their dietary choices are contributing to a more compassionate and sustainable world. This alignment of values can empower individuals, leading to increased self-esteem, a stronger sense of identity, and improved overall emotional well-being.

Conclusion

Vegetarianism offers numerous benefits for both the heart and soul. From a cardiovascular health perspective, it reduces the risk of heart disease, hypertension, and high cholesterol levels.

Emotionally, following a vegetarian lifestyle promotes compassion, enhances mood, and provides individuals with a sense of purpose. By considering the impact of vegetarianism on both physical and emotional well-being, individuals can make informed dietary choices that not only promote personal health but also contribute to a more compassionate and sustainable world.
